5.2 magnitude earthquake shakes Azerbaijan

An earthquake was recorded in the Talish mountainous zone of Azerbaijan, in Lankaran district, Report informs via the Earthquake Research Bureau.
According to preliminary information, the earthquake had a magnitude of 5.2. The earthquake, which occurred at 17:23 local time (GMT+4), was recorded at a depth of 18 km.
